How Fast Can a 2000W Electric Scooter Go? – Top Speeds Explained

When it comes to the performance of electric scooters, one of the most frequently asked questions is, "How fast does a 2000W electric scooter go?" If you're considering investing in a 2000W electric scooter, understanding its speed capabilities can help you make an informed decision.


Top Speed of a 2000W Electric Scooter


The top speed of a 2000W electric scooter generally ranges from 35 to 45 mph (56 to 72 km/h). This variability in speed can be attributed to several factors, including the weight of the rider, terrain, and battery charge. Some high-performance models can even push the upper limits of this range, making them suitable for enthusiasts who crave speed.


Factors Influencing Speed



  1. Weight of the Rider: Heavier riders may experience slightly lower speeds compared to lighter riders.

  2. Terrain: Flat, smooth surfaces allow for higher speeds, while hilly or rough terrains can reduce speed.

  3. Battery Life: A fully charged battery will deliver optimal performance, while a partially depleted battery may lower the top speed.
